Ordinarily Kataifi Pastry was manufactured with a mixture of flour, cornstarch, salt, oil, and water which varieties a batter that's then spun to generate fine strands or these days a phyllo pastry is finely shredded then filled with a combination of nuts and coarsely chopped pistachios. Following cooking, the kataifi is soaked in cinnamon-flavoured sugar syrup.

In the course of the summertime, dinner may begin as late as ten pm, and in some cases in Wintertime, it is exceptional for individuals to dine right before nine pm. Subsequently, it is not unusual to find restaurants and taverns closed prior to these several hours.
The idea of “filoxenia,” which translates to “hospitality” in English, is highly considerable in standard Greek dining ordeals. Hospitality is deeply ingrained in Greek tradition and it is central to how meals are shared and savored.
The title “Kleftiko” emanates from the Greek phrase “klephtiko” which implies “thief-design and style.” This refers back to the observe from the Klephts—Greek rebels who lived in the mountains through Ottoman instances to avoid the rule of Turkish overlords. The Klephts would from time to time steal sheep and then return property to cook the meat about an open fireplace.
